Abstract

In this air conditioner comprising a conditioner body case having a blowout port 12 at its lower end part, and storing a heat exchanger and an air blower, a front panel mounted on the conditioner body case, a vertical wind direction adjusting unit for setting the vertical direction of the air blown out from the blowout port 12, and a lateral wind direction adjusting unit 13 for setting the lateral direction, the vertical wind direction adjusting unit 13 is pivoted on the front panel, and detachably mounted on the conditioner body case integrally with the front panel, and the lateral wind direction adjusting unit 13 is detachable mounted on one peripheral edge part 12S of the blowout port 12 of the conditioner body case.

Air conditioner
Technical field
The present invention relates to clean the structure of the air conditioner of indoor set inside.
Background technology
Wall indoor unit at the indoor air conditioner of installing and using is known.
This indoor set for example has the casing of growing crosswise that forms for material with plastics etc., on this casing, in front and above have air-breathing usefulness peristome, and comprise along the heat exchanger of these peristomes configuration and general arrangement and the front panel (for example referring to Patent Document 1) that is formed with air entry is installed on the front of this casing at the pressure fan of casing central portion.
In front with top peristome on the mode that covers these peristomes installed inside air cleaner of plate and top peristome in front, prevent that by this air cleaner airborne dust etc. from immersing the inside of indoor sets.
The air that is formed for regulating on the bottom of casing blows to indoor exhaust outlet, is provided for setting the direction regulator of air up and down (horizontal fin) of discharging the air above-below direction and is used for the left and right sides direction regulator of air (vertical fin) that left and right directions is set on this exhaust outlet.
Patent document: the spy opens 2001-201090
Summary of the invention
In above-mentioned wall indoor unit, because the thin dust that is blocked by above-mentioned filter etc. etc. does not invade inside and attached on cross flow fan and the inwall etc., so requirement in recent years can accomplish that cleaning is attached to the wall indoor unit of the dust of inside easily.
The present invention proposes in view of above-mentioned prior art problem, and its objective is provides a kind of air conditioner that can carry out the inner cleaning of indoor set easily.
This achieve the above object, the air conditioner of a first aspect of the present invention comprises: have exhaust outlet in the bottom and take in heat exchanger and the casing of pressure fan, be arranged on front panel on this casing, set from above-mentioned exhaust outlet and discharge the direction regulator of air up and down of air above-below direction and set the left and right sides direction regulator of air of left and right directions, above-mentioned up and down direction regulator of air can be arranged on the casing on the plate and with the front panel one in front by pivotal support with freely installing and removing, and left and right sides direction regulator of air is arranged on the peripheral edge portion of casing exhaust outlet dismantledly.
According to the air conditioner of second aspect present invention, above-mentioned left and right sides direction regulator of air has by the support plate of a plurality of vertical fins and these vertical fins of support, and a fitting portion that circumference is chimeric that makes this support plate and this exhaust outlet is set.
As described above, air conditioner of the present invention is because can pull down direction regulator of air and left and right sides direction regulator of air up and down from exhaust outlet, so can be easily by exhaust outlet cleaning casing inside.

The specific embodiment
One embodiment of the present of invention are described with reference to the accompanying drawings.
Split type air conditioner makes refrigerant carry out indoor air conditioning by circulation between described off-premises station and indoor set by being arranged on outdoor off-premises station, being connected with the refrigerant pipe and the indoor set that is arranged on chamber wind constitutes by this off-premises station.
Fig. 1 is the stereogram of indoor set of the wall air conditioner of one embodiment of the invention, and Fig. 2 is the sectional side view of Fig. 1.In Fig. 1, this indoor set 10 comprises: form the casing 1 of horizontal length and be installed in front panel 3 and top panel 5 on this casing 1 with plastic or other material.Have front suction gas port 4 on the plate 3 in front, on top panel 5, have air entry 6.
In Fig. 2, be arranged on the cross flow fan (pressure fan) 9 that long side direction extends on the approximate centre position in said machine casing 1, this cross flow fan 9 and front suction gas port 4 and above dispose heat exchanger 7 between the air entry 6.
This heat exchanger 7 is formed by three, and form in the mode of surrounding cross flow fan 9 and see roughly " く " word shape and " ヘ " word shape from the side, therefore, even the indoor set miniaturization can not reduced heat exchanger effectiveness yet.
Bottom at heat exchanger 7 is provided with the drain pan 11 of catching the water that is dripped by this heat exchanger 7 dewfall, and this dish 11 is fixed on the casing.
In addition, casing 1 constitutes (with reference to Fig. 1) by frame 15 that covers the rear portion and the grid 17 that is installed on this place ahead of 15.
Fig. 3 is the stereogram of expression grid, and Fig. 4 is expression frame and the stereogram that is accommodated in the component parts on this.In Fig. 3, peristome 57 above the formation forms peristome 58 in front on grid 17, and peristome 57,58 is communicated with the front suction gas port 4 and the top air entry 6 (with reference to Fig. 1) of above-mentioned front panel 3.
In Fig. 4, the air that is formed for regulating on the bottom of frame 15 blows to indoor exhaust outlet 12, is provided for setting the left and right sides direction regulator of air 13 of the left and right directions of discharging air on this exhaust outlet 12.
To be expression pull down the stereogram of the exhaust outlet of state behind the direction regulator of air of the left and right sides from a periphery of exhaust outlet to Fig. 5, and Fig. 6, Fig. 7 are the partial enlarged drawings of presentation graphs 5, and Fig. 8 is the stereogram of the state of the expression connector that connects vertical fin and drive motor.In Fig. 5, left and right sides direction regulator of air 13 comprises: a plurality of vertical fin 13a, 13a ..., can joltily support these vertical fin 13a, 13a ... the support plate 62 of horizontal length, make these vertical fin 13a, 13a ... the interlock plate 61 of interlock, shake vertical fin 13a, 13a ... drive motor 63.
Two juts 64,64 (fitting portion) about setting is given prominence to downwards below above-mentioned support plate 62 are established handle 65,65 in the above respectively.In addition, on the vertical fin 13b of right-hand member, form the otch of " コ " word shape, and be provided with from the scalloping lower edge projection 67 of vertically-arranged upward.Be connected dismantledly in the installing hole 66 of these projection 67 sliding gomphosis on being formed on an end of connector 66 and with this installing hole 66, the other end of connector 66 is connected on the turning cylinder of drive motor 63.
In addition, on a circumference 12S of the bottom of above-mentioned exhaust outlet 12, form a plurality of pawls 71,71 of the inboard edge of clamping support plate 62 ... (fitting portion) and chimeric with the jut 64 of support sector 62 respectively embedded hole 72 (fitting portion).
In the exhaust outlet 12 that constitutes like this, when pulling down above-mentioned left and right sides direction regulator of air 13 from exhaust outlet 12, pull down connector 66 backs (with reference to Fig. 6, Fig. 7) from the vertical wing 13b of right-hand member, by left and right sides handle 65,65 is lifted upward, just with about jut 64,64 from be arranged on an embedded hole 72,72 on the circumference 12S, split out, in face of support plate 62 moved to, whereby can be from pawl 71,71 ... on pull down the inboard edge of supporting plate 62 and take off left and right sides direction regulator of air 13.
In addition, when being installed in left and right sides direction regulator of air 13 on the exhaust outlet 12, can jut 64,64 be entrenched in the embedded hole 72,72 install by the inboard edge of support plate 62 is drawn together on pawl 71,71.Then as shown in Figure 8, connector 66 is connected on the vertical fin 13 of right-hand member.
Fig. 9 is a stereogram of seeing front panel and top panel from the front, and Figure 10 is a stereogram of seeing front panel and top panel from the inboard.In Fig. 9, Figure 10, front panel 3 and top panel 5 link into an integrated entity, and under its one state, casing 1 can freely be installed with installing and removing relatively.Front panel 3 forms the suction grid 31 that cross direction extends in its substantial middle, and filter 33 can freely be installed with installing and removing.On the narrow front face of the inboard width of this suction grid 31.And form the square aperture of horizontal length with left and right sides sidewall in the bottom of this front panel 3, on this opening, be used to set direction regulator of air up and down (longitudinal slice) 14 to the direction setting of the above-below direction of the air of indoor discharge by pivotal support at sidewall.
Itself constitutes filter top panel 5, and this top panel 5 makes the integrated formation of gauze filter raw material with vertical with 41, on the filter stand 45 of a plurality of reinforcement with cross band 43 having a plurality of reinforcements.
Described front panel 3 and top panel 5 are installed on grid 17 with overlapping each other.When making front panel 3 and top panel 5 overlapping, catch front panel with two hands from the front side, front panel 3 is transported to position on the top part 17C (3) that top panel can be placed on grid 17.From front panel being pressed onto grid 17 sides here.The a pair of protuberance 3A (Figure 10) that is formed on like this on the inboard of front panel 3 is locked among the sticking department 17D (Fig. 3) of grid 17, is entrenched on the bottom of grid 17 by the bottom that makes front panel 3 then, and front panel 3 and top panel 5 are fixed on the grid 17.
Like this, because the front panel 3 relative casings by direction regulator of air 14 about the pivotal support can be installed on the periphery 12S of exhaust outlet 12 with freely installing and removing, so can easily pull down direction regulator of air 14 and left and right sides direction regulator of air 13 up and down from exhaust outlet 12, when cleaning casing 1 is inner, can clean by the suction line that exhaust outlet inserts dust removal machine easily.
